Epoxy floors are not slippery by default — they’re about the same as regular concrete when dry. Because epoxy creates a smooth, sealed surface, it can feel slick when wet, just like concrete or tile. To add extra safety and traction, slip-resistant additives can be added during installation, such as flakes, quartz, or grit, making the floor both durable and practical.

Proper prep is everything. We grind the surface with high end professional walk behind and hand grinders, remove all dust from the site, fill in any pitting and divots with a high quality crack filling service, re grind the surfaces completely flat and again remove any dust from work site before laying any product to insure we have the best bond available with the concrete.
